Dorma Farmer

Dorma Ann Farmer, 68, of Soddy-Daisy, went home to be with her Heavenly Father on Wednesday, Nov. 30, 2016, at her residence. She was a lifelong resident of Soddy-Daisy, and was the owner of Dorma's Beauty Shop for more than 20 years. She was the daughter of the late Elbert and Frances Vickers, and was also preceded in death by her sisters, Shelia Craft, Susie Bowman, Connie Pelfrey, brothers, Harley, James, Gary Vickers. Dorma was a member of the Order of the Eastern Star, Daisy Chapter. She and her husband, Dwight, managed Angels of Mercy Ministries for 10 years. She worked as a volunteer on behalf of youth with developmental disabilities. She was the Chattanooga poster girl for the March of Dimes in 1956. Dorma dedicated her life to helping those less fortunate. Survivors include her husband, Dwight Farmer, Soddy-Daisy; son, Douglas Ray Farmer; grandson, Devon Michael Farmer; sisters, Darlene Deal; all of Hixson; brother, Tony Vickers, Tampa, Fla.; godson, Coy Dillard; and several nieces and nephews.
